Eight drugs including infliximab, drotrecogin alfa to enjoy customs tariff cut

Joe C Mathew, New DelhiFriday, January 9, 2004, 08:00 Hrs  [IST]

The drugs and medical equipment that are to cost less due to the populist customs tariff cut announcement of the central government on January 8th are Infliximab, Drotrecogin alfa (activated), Eptacog alfa activated, recombinant coagulation factor, Muromonab CD3, Interluekin-2, Valgancyclovir, low molecular weight heparin and Japanese encephalitis vaccine. The duty burden on these drugs has come down from 52% to 5%, due to the reduction of customs duty to 5% and the exemption of CVD and SAD on them. Excise duty reduction on medical, surgical, dental and veterinary furniture from 16% to 8% and exemption of mosquito nets treated with pesticide from excise duty were also among the list of changes announced by the government. The list of items that have been cleared for the tax benefits are Automated PCR analyser system for detection and monitoring of HIV viral load, flow cytometer hematology analyzer for CD4 count (AIDS segment), Leucocyte and platelets depletion filters for (Thalassaemia), rapid diagnostic kit (for malaria), artificial limbs/ other gadgets used by physically handicapped, medical devices like helical/spiral C T Scanner, positron emission tomography, PEC-CT combines, medical cyclotron, urine chemistry analyzer, radio frequency lesion generator for stereotactic brain lesioning for functional neuro surgery, teletherapy simulator machine, I V Line Filters, Multi-sclice/EBT CT scan, and linear accelerator, ultrasonic bi-microscope, AB Scan, corneal topographic machine, perimeter automated, non contact tonometer, nerve fibre layer analyzer, fundus flurescein angiograhy machine (digital with videography), optical coherence tomography machine, photo dynamic therapy-laser and transpupillary therapy.
